Firmware - Settembre 2014 / N°104 - (Page 42)

Analog precedenza. Una misura è iniziata leggendo il registro 0x21 (Proximity Data LSB) ed attendendo poi l'attivazione del flag "DataReady" nel registro 0x20 (Status). Il pin di interrupt (INTB) consente di operare secondo tre modalità. La prima è chiamata "Comparator Mode". INTB è attivato quando il valore del registro "proximity" supera il valore programmato in Threshold-High e disattivato quando proximity scende sotto il valore di Threshold-Low. LDC1000 lavora in questo modo sostanzialmente come interruttore di prossimità con isteresi programmabile. In Wake-Up mode INTB viene attivato quando il valore del registro "proximity" supera il valore programmato in Threshold-High e disattivato quando il modo Wake-Up viene disabilitato scrivendo nel registro di controllo. In questo modo si può svegliare una CPU da sleep mode, modalità usata per risparmiare energia. Infine troviamo il modo di default, DRDYB, in cui INTB è attivato ogni volta che il risultato di una nuova conversione è disponibile. Per familiarizzare con LDC1000 è disponibile una scheda di valutazione (vedi riferimento 4) formata da tre sezioni separabili. Come già accennato, una sezione consente di ricevere un LDC1000 saldato, una sezione contiene un sensore LC realizzato su PCB e la terza sezione contiene un microcontrollore Texas MPS430, completa di interfaccia USB. Quest'ultima consente di collegare la scheda di prova ad un PC dotato di interfaccia utente che consente la configurazione di LDC1000 e la gestione grafica dei dati acquisiti (vedi figura 6). Separando la sezione sensore del PCB è possibile collegare il proprio sensore, ottimizzarne i parametri e mettere a punto il software di gestione. La documentazione completa del PCB e del firmware residente sul microcontrollore sono forniti attraverso il sito web dedicato (rif. 5). L'installazione PC comprende una libreria di gestione MATLAB ed una LabView. La scheda di valutazione è quindi anche una possibile base di partenza per la realizzazione del proprio prototipo. La progettazione del sistema è inoltre assistita da uno strumento online WEBENCH Inductive Sensing Designer. Questo permette di semplificare la progettazione della bobina sensore e di generare automaticamente la configurazione per LDC1000. L'Application Note in Rif.6 è la risorsa raccomandata da Texas come piattaforma per lo sviluppo di applicazioni con LDC1000 e MPS430. Un'ampia libreria firmware e alcuni programmi esempio completi, vengono resi disponibili per ridurre lo sforzo di implementazione della propria applicazione. Figura 6: Graphical User Interface su PC per l'attivazione della scheda di valutazione. Riferimento 1: http://www.analog.com/en/analog-to-digital-converters/capacitance-to-digitalconverters/products/index.html Riferimento 2: Ad esempio, sensori posizione LVDS, basati su trasformatori a nucleo mobile. Riferimento 3: Datasheet http://www.ti.com/general/docs/lit/getliterature.tsp?genericPartNumber= ldc1000&fileType=pdf Riferimento 4: Evaluation Board doc disponibile inhttp://www.ti.com/general/docs/lit/getliterature. tsp?baseLiteratureNumber=slyw022&fileType=pdf Riferimento 5: sito web LDC1000, ti.com/ldc Riferimento 6: "Interfacing LDC1000 with the MSP430 LaunchPad" Application Report SNAA213 disponibile nel web site LDC1000. FOCUS ON SKILLS INSIDE TOOLS ANALOG TIPS'N TRICKS MARKET NEWS SPOTLIGHT EVENTS ZAPPING MEMBERSHIP http://www.analog.com/en/analog-to-digital-converters/capacitance-to-digital-converters/products/index.html http://www.analog.com/en/analog-to-digital-converters/capacitance-to-digital-converters/products/index.html http://www.ti.com/general/docs/lit/getliterature.tsp?genericPartNumber=ldc1000&fileType=pdf http://www.ti.com/general/docs/lit/getliterature.tsp?genericPartNumber=ldc1000&fileType=pdf http://www.ti.com/general/docs/lit/getliterature.tsp?baseLiteratureNumber=slyw022&fileType=pdf http://www.ti.com/general/docs/lit/getliterature.tsp?baseLiteratureNumber=slyw022&fileType=pdf http://www.ti.com/ldc http://www.fwonline.it/fw/?page_id=7

Tabella dei contenuti per la edizione digitale del Firmware - Settembre 2014 / N°104

TIPS'n tricks LIN, Local Interconnect Network
FOCUS on Micro Python: arriva la Python board per i sistemi embedded
SKILLs
Più intelligenza nell’Illuminazione a LED
Lampada elettronica a LED con MSP430
INside
Termostati Evoluti da Freescale
Si7005: Sensore di Temperatura e Umidità I2C
ANALOG LDC1000 Inductance to Digital Converter
SPOTlight
“Surge Stopper” Serie LTC 436x da Linear: Alte Prestazioni in Spazi Ridotti
Soluzioni avanzate per la distribuzione del clock: domande e risposte
News
EVENTS zapping
Guida

Firmware - Settembre 2014 / N°104

https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2015-02_109
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2015-01_108
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-12_107
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-11_106
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-10_105
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-09_104
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-07_102
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-06_101
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-05_100
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-04_99
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-03_98
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-02_97
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2014-01_96
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-12_95
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-11_94
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-10_93
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-09_92
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-07_90_91
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-06_89
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-05_88
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-04_87
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-03_86
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-02_85
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2013-01_84
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-12_83
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-11_82
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-10_81
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-09_80
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-07_78-79
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-06_77
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-05_76
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-04_75
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-03_74
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-02_73
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2012-01_72
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-12_71
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-11_70
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-10_69
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-09_68
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-07_66_67
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-06_65
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-05_64
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-04_63
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2011-02_62
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2011-02_61
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2011-01_60
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2010-12_59
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2010-11_58
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2010-10_57
https://www.nxtbook.com/newpress/inwaredizioni/Firmware/2010-09_56
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2010-07_54-55
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-2010-06_53
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-magazine/Maggio-2010-52
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-magazine/Aprile-2010-51
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-magazine/Marzo-2010-50
https://www.nxtbook.com/newpress/inwaredizioni/Firmware-magazine/Febbraio-2010-49
https://www.nxtbookmedia.com